Owlet
This one is a game changer for new parents. The Owlet Smart Sock 3 ($399) is a baby wearable that sits inside a washable sock and quietly and continuously watches over your baby to track heart rate and oxygen levels. If baby’s levels fall outside safe zones, it will let you know if your baby really needs you. It has helped us sleep well knowing Lola is being monitored while we snooze.
MIKU Baby Monitor
I keep an eye on Lola when she is in her crib with the Miku Baby Video Monitor ($399). It tracks baby’s breathing, sound, motion, room temperature and humidity. No physical contact is needed – just connect it to your smart phone for real-time updates. And I love that there is music and sound options for her, plus two way voice so I can speak to her.

Numpfer Cloths
An at home and diaper bag essential! Made from organic bamboo terry cloth, these super soft cloths ($14, Numpfer) can be used as a bib, burp cloth and washcloth. They are the perfect shape and size, and they are the softest things ever. I reach for these several times a day!

Baby Bjorn Bouncer Balance Soft
This one is definitely on my must have on my list for every parent and baby. The Baby Bjorn Bouncer ($249.95, WestCoast Kids) is the perfect way to keep your little one entertained while you’re making dinner or running around the house. Lola loves hers, especially when we throw the baby gym with it. And it requires no batteries – it moves when the baby moves!
